# SF Rec & Park Tennis/Pickleball Court Booking

## Purpose

Given a natural-language reservation query — sport (Tennis or Pickleball) + date + acceptable time window (and optionally a preferred court location) — log in to the user's rec.us account, book the **first reservable slot inside the window**, and return the booking confirmation. This is a transactional skill: it creates a paid reservation in the user's account (typically $5–$10 for a 60–90 min slot). The natural read-only sibling is `rec.us/sf-court-availability` — use that when the caller only wants to know what's open.

The skill is **hybrid**: discovery is done over the public `api.rec.us/v1` REST API (no auth, no rate-limiting observed); the booking-create step is driven through the rec.us web UI because (a) it requires a Firebase `idToken` plus contract acceptance and Stripe card-on-file lookup, and (b) the booking-create request shape on `api.rec.us` was not directly reverse-engineered in the generation run (no real test account available).

## Workflow

### 1. Resolve sport + activity IDs (one-time constants)

| Sport      | sportId                                | Org-scoped activityId (SF Rec & Park)                 |
| ---------- | -------------------------------------- | ----------------------------------------------------- |
| Tennis     | `bd745b6e-1dd6-43e2-a69f-06f094808a96` | `c47ad735-347a-4928-913f-2c35fa9387b3`                |
| Pickleball | (look up via `GET /v1/sports`)         | (look up via `GET /v1/activities?organizationId=...`) |

The SF Rec & Park `organizationId` is `17380e28-7e02-4b52-82c5-fab18557fd7a` (and the URL slug is `san-francisco-rec-park`). The org's `/v1/activities?organizationId=...` endpoint returned only Tennis at the time of skill generation, but individual courts publish `sports: [{ sportId, ... }]` that include Pickleball — match on `sports.name` from the location-availability response (see step 2).

If you need to look up Pickleball's `sportId` fresh:

```bash
curl -s "https://api.rec.us/v1/sports" | jq '.[] | select(.name=="Pickleball")'
```

### 2. List candidate locations with that sport

One unauthenticated request returns every published location at SF Rec & Park, each with its courts, that court's sport list, default reservation window, slot-policy (60-min fixed vs 90-min fixed vs variable), and pricing:

```bash
curl -s "https://api.rec.us/v1/locations/availability?publishedSites=true&organizationSlug=san-francisco-rec-park"
```

Filter the array client-side to locations whose `courts[].sports[].sportId` matches the desired sport. If the caller specified a location name (e.g. "Alice Marble", "Presidio Wall"), filter to that `location.name` substring. Pickleball locations as of 2026-05: Buena Vista, Crocker Amazon, Jackson, Moscone, Parkside Square, Presidio Wall, Richmond, Rossi, Stern Grove, Upper Noe.

### 3. Pull the schedule for the target date

For each candidate location, fetch the per-court schedule for the date:

```bash
curl -s "https://api.rec.us/v1/locations/{LOCATION_ID}/schedule?startDate=YYYY-MM-DD"
```

Response shape (verified live):

```json
{
  "dates": {
    "20260521": [
      {
        "courtNumber": "Court 1",
        "sports": [{ "id": "bd745b6e-...", "name": "Tennis" }],
        "schedule": {
          "07:30, 09:00": {
            "referenceType": "RESERVATION",
            "referenceId": "e23bc809-..."
          },
          "12:00, 15:00": { "referenceType": "RESERVABLE" },
          "07:00, 07:30": {
            "referenceType": "OPEN",
            "referenceLabel": "Not Reservable"
          }
        }
      }
    ]
  }
}
```

- `RESERVATION` = already booked, skip.
- `RESERVABLE` = book-eligible **window** (UI subdivides into 60-min and/or 90-min slots based on the court's `bookingPolicies` in step 2's payload — e.g. Alice Marble Courts 1–3 only support 90-min reservations, Court 4 only 60-min).
- `OPEN` = walk-up only, not bookable.

### 4. Pick the first slot inside the caller's window

Within each `RESERVABLE` window, enumerate 60-min and 90-min slot-start times against the court's `bookingPolicies` fixed-slot list (also returned by step 2). Discard any slot whose `[start, end)` doesn't intersect the caller-requested window. Pick the earliest survivor; remember `(locationId, courtId, courtNumber, sportName, dateLocal, startTimeLocal, durationMinutes)`.

Optional sanity check — confirm price:

```bash
curl -s "https://api.rec.us/v1/price?siteId={COURT_ID}&from=2026-05-21+12:00:00&to=2026-05-21+13:30:00"
# {"price":750,"currency":"USD",...}  ← 750 = $7.50, 90 min at $5/hr
```

## Site-Specific Gotchas

- **The API at `api.rec.us/v1` is public and unauthenticated for read endpoints.** No CORS shenanigans, no rate-limiting observed during skill generation, no captcha. `availability`, `schedule`, `price`, `sports`, `activities`, `organizations/{id}`, `locations/{id}` all return live JSON to anonymous callers. Use it. The Next.js front-end is a thin shell over this API.
- **The site is not bot-protected.** No Akamai, no Cloudflare turnstile, no PerimeterX. A plain `browserless_agent` call (no `proxy` arg) loads the org listing fully hydrated; stealth is not needed and a residential proxy buys nothing but geo-stability. Skip the `proxy` arg entirely for this site.
- **Login is Firebase Identity Toolkit, not a rec.us-owned endpoint.** The auth POST is:
  ```
  POST https://identitytoolkit.googleapis.com/v1/accounts:signInWithPassword
       ?key=AIzaSyCp6DCwnx-6GwkMyI2G1b8ixYs4AXZc-7s
  Body: {"returnSecureToken": true, "email": "...", "password": "...",
         "clientType": "CLIENT_TYPE_WEB"}
  ```
  Failure response is HTTP 400 `{"error":{"code":400,"message":"INVALID_LOGIN_CREDENTIALS"}}`. The Firebase Web API key in the URL is a public client identifier (not a secret) and was stable as of skill generation — pin it but treat key changes as a low-priority maintenance item, not a credential leak.
- **Clicking the parent time-slot button does NOT reliably open the booking modal.** The button has two children: a "{H}:MM" paragraph and a div of duration cells ("60", "90"). Click the **duration cell** (`StaticText: "60"` or `"90"`), not the outer button. Verified: clicking the outer button left the page unchanged; clicking the inner duration text opened the modal correctly.
- **Click "Log in" in the page header BEFORE clicking "Book" in the modal.** If you click Book unauthenticated, rec.us opens a _signup_ modal (with email, confirm-email, first/last name, phone, password, address fields). There is a "Already have an account? Log In" link to switch — but pre-authing avoids the back-and-forth entirely.
- **Reservation windows differ per court at the same location.** At Alice Marble, Courts 1–3 are reservable 7 days in advance with 90-min fixed slots starting on 90-min boundaries (7:30, 9:00, 10:30, 12:00, 1:30, 3:00, 4:30); Court 4 is reservable only **2 days** in advance with 60-min slots on the hour. The `defaultReservationWindowDays` field on each court in the availability response tells you which.
- **Reservations open at a fixed local time, not 24h ahead.** `reservationReleaseTimeLocal` defaults to `08:00:00` (Court 4 at Alice Marble: `12:00:00`). Trying to book outside the release window returns an error from the booking POST — there's no client-side guard. For the skill, check that `(date - today_local) ≤ defaultReservationWindowDays` AND that the current local time is past `reservationReleaseTimeLocal` if booking the maximum-window day.
- **Booking limits are enforced server-side, not surfaced in the UI.** Alice Marble's `playGuidelines` field on `/v1/locations/{id}?publishedSites=true` says "may not book more than 1 court in a day or 3 courts in a calendar week" — but the booking modal still shows a "Book" button to users who would exceed it. The POST will fail with a (currently unverified) error response; document this as `reason: "booking_limit_exceeded"` in your output.
- **Schedule slot keys use `"HH:MM, HH:MM"` with a comma-space separator**, and the `dates` map key is `"YYYYMMDD"` (no separator). Don't confuse with ISO format. Times are local to the location's `timezone` (`America/Los_Angeles` for all SF locations).
- **`RESERVABLE` windows are contiguous, not pre-split.** A `"12:00, 16:30": {"referenceType":"RESERVABLE"}` entry means 4.5h of contiguous reservability, not a single slot. The booking-policy on the court (in `availability.courts[].config.bookingPolicies`) specifies fixed-slots — e.g. `{startTimeLocal:"12:00:00", endTimeLocal:"13:00:00"}` × N — that you intersect with the contiguous block to enumerate sub-slots. The UI does this client-side.
- **Court selector defaults to "Court 1" but you must verify the chosen court is actually `RESERVABLE` at the chosen time** — the modal's court dropdown lists _all_ courts at the location, not just available ones. Pick the court from your step 4 enumeration, then switch the modal's combobox if it didn't preselect correctly.
- **Pickleball + Tennis can share a court.** At Buena Vista, the location-availability shows the same physical court with `sports: [{name:"Tennis"},{name:"Pickleball"}]`. The schedule's `RESERVABLE` block is shared — a tennis reservation at 12:00 blocks pickleball at 12:00 on that court. Filter by `sport.name` _and_ by the schedule.
- **URL filter param**: `?activityId={uuid}` on the org landing page filters the listing client-side. Useful for screenshots but not strictly required by the API path — the schedule API already returns per-sport data.
- **Stripe checkout is in-page, not redirected.** A card-on-file (added during account creation) is used silently; no Stripe.js redirect to checkout.stripe.com observed. If the user has no card, expect the modal to show a "Add payment method" step before the final Book button.
- **Per-location `noReservationText: "Not Reservable"` means walk-up-only courts.** A few locations (e.g. some Upper Noe slots) show "No free spots available - Check back soon" indefinitely — that's the location's status, not a transient stockout. Surface as `reason: "location_not_reservable"`.
- **The org's `/discovery/programmed` endpoint returned `[]` during testing** — it's intended for programs/classes, not court reservations. Don't waste time on it.
- **`_next/data/{buildId}/...` SSR data endpoints return only `{pageProps: {selectedTabId: null}}` for location pages** — the page does all real fetching client-side via `api.rec.us`. Don't try to scrape Next.js data routes for availability.
- **Confirmation code format is not verified end-to-end.** The skill-generation run did not have a real account, so the post-booking confirmation page was not captured. The format documented above (8 hex chars matching the reservation UUID prefix) is inferred from `referenceId` UUID conventions visible in the schedule API. A future agent with a real account should verify and update this skill.
